Privacy by design

Your results data stays at school

SchoolLens is a locally installed desktop application. ATAR and TISC data is processed on the school's computer rather than uploaded to an external analytics platform.

  • No cloud upload of ATAR datasets
  • No external storage of identifiable results
  • Greater control over access and retention
  • Analysis within existing school processes

What data can SchoolLens analyse?

SchoolLens analyses school-held ATAR and TISC data to reveal student, subject, cohort and historical performance patterns.

Does ATAR data leave the school?

No. SchoolLens performs analysis locally on the school's computer without uploading the dataset to an external platform.

Can SchoolLens compare school and examination performance?

Yes. SchoolLens helps schools investigate the relationship between written school results and examination performance.

Can SchoolLens compare performance over time?

Yes. SchoolLens supports historical trend analysis when the relevant data is available.

Can we analyse individual subjects and students?

Yes. SchoolLens supports whole-school summaries alongside course and student-level detail.
